The last week of January is a busy one in the golf industry  Lamkin joined thousands of PGA professionals, retailers, distributors and golf companies at the annual PGA Merchandise Show in Orlando. For golf geeks, it’s a lot of fun to wander the isles and see what’s new in golf equipment and apparel. For sales teams, it’s a week of sleep deprivation, muscle soreness and voice hoarseness.
All in all, it was a successful event, particularly the Demo Day which was held the Wednesday before the Show at Orange County National. The driving range there is phenomenal, a huge circle in which all the golf equipment companies line the perimeter and the attendees hit balls toward the center. The Show was also a chance to celebrate Lamkin’s 85th birthday. A huge card from PGA Magazine was propped up against our video screen which featured clips from Arnold Palmer talking about the importance of the golf grip, how his signature drink came about, his association with Lamkin, and the advancements in grip technology, including our new 3GEN synthetic rubber. Graphics in the booth featured our new ad campaign, now appearing in print in the national golf magazines and also online. It plays off lines from Caddyshack.
